Kinda a dumb question but how do you control revo 3.3 when on track every once in a while i will jump and my truck will just want to do a front flip or do a front flip how do i control this and whats the best technique for racin? :D
 
you need to nail the gas as soon as you are about to leave the ground, it is instinctive to not do that - but the rotational force of the wheesl spinning faster keeps the front of the truck up..only way to do it...
 
JettaManDan is right. Just make sure you don't land the jumps at full throttle or you will quickly be replacing transmission or drivetrain parts.
 
cool thanks for the advice I also have another question my revo 3.3 wont idle and when i hit the brakes or let off the throttle when going my truck shuts off:\:\
 
Make sure your idle gap is set to 1mm. Your LSN may be a little too rich also. Can you give a few more details about how it idles and runs?
 
Yeah it is a real balancing act to get it to jump right but not have the gas pinned as you land..i can do it with my 1/8th scale buggy - but those jump like champs anyway...the revo is much harder...

as LBSin said...gotta make sure your LSN is set correctly..and then also check to see if the HSN is set right too - i always go back to stock settings when i have a running issue...then i check my fuel lines for cracks or anything like that...
 
thanks for the advice guys but right now still not right its slightly sluggish out of corners but runs pretty well on straights pretty good line of smoke as well i still can not use my brakes or let completly off the throttle because it dies when i do how do i adjust the brakes cause the brakes close my carb which kills it idle on remote all the way up and idle gap set to 1mm i have to keep the throttle on remote cracked to start and keep it running :(:(:(:\:\:\
 
It seems like your LSN is too rich as it is sluggish. Lean the LSN and for the idle screw just keep turning inward until it will idle. Hope this help. :)
 
It sounds like you have your idle gap set to 1mm with the trim on your transmitter, but the idle screw itself on the carb is not set to 1mm, so when you hit the brake, your carb is still closing off. I would disconnect the throttle linkage, and push the carb closed with your finger and see where it closes off. Then adjust the idle screw accordingly. Then fine tune your needles from there.
